About The Position

Contour Data Solutions is seeking a DevOps Engineer to support and evolve Contour Cloud, our private and hybrid cloud platform, and to work closely with the Cinch Software development team on cloud orchestration and platform automation. This role sits at the intersection of cloud infrastructure, software development, network engineering, and storage platforms, with a heavy emphasis on Linux-based systems, virtualization, automation, and observability. The ideal candidate is hands-on, infrastructure-first, and comfortable bridging development and operations in a production cloud environment.
